// Test cases where the interface is not the first class in the object's
// inheritance chain.
namespace {
class base {
public:
base() = default;
virtual ~base() = default;
virtual void SetValue(std::string value) = 0;
virtual std::string GetValue() = 0;
int data = 0;
};
class some_other_base {
public:
some_other_base() = default;
virtual ~some_other_base() = default;
int other_data = 0;
};
class derived : public some_other_base, public base {
public:
derived() = default;
void SetValue(std::string value) override { value_ = value; }
std::string GetValue() override { return value_; }
private:
std::string value_;
};
TEST(InlineAny, MultipleInheritance) {
// Check that we set up our inheritance chain as expected.
derived d;
EXPECT_NE(reinterpret_cast<void*>(static_cast<base*>(&d)), reinterpret_cast<void*>(&d));
using any_type = fit::inline_any<base, 64>;
any_type any;
any = derived{};
EXPECT_TRUE(any.has_value());
any->SetValue("hello");
EXPECT_EQ("hello", any->GetValue());
any_type any2 = std::move(any);
EXPECT_FALSE(any.has_value());
EXPECT_TRUE(any2.has_value());
EXPECT_EQ("hello", any2->GetValue());
}
} // namespace
